With the theater festival behind her and graduation around the corner, Grizz Sheridan figured she was done with Kurt Minola. She wants to focus on spending time with her friends and enjoying her last summer before she goes off to college. No such luck now that Kurt’s crushing on her best friend (and his twin brother’s girlfriend), Patricia. It seems like he’s glued to her side no matter where she goes—class, parties, even Prom. Grizz thinks her luck is changing when she begins working at Merry Mule Coffee Roasters and meets super hottie, Dimitri. That is, until a certain surfer boy starts working there, too—and suddenly seems to have turned his romantic interests elsewhere… Will Grizz survive the summer? Get ready for romance, comedy, and lots of summer fun in the sequel to "The Taming of the Dudebro"!

A voracious reader, Jane Watson has always been a fan of romance, fantasy, adventure and especially happy endings. She is the author of the YA romantic comedies The Taming of the Dudebro and A Midsummer Night’s Dudebro. She is also the author of several short stories which have been published in the anthologies Sing, Goddess!, A Touch of Magic, and Magic at Midnight. She received her degree in Art History from the University of Puget Sound. When she is not writing, Jane works as a wedding coordinator, helping people reach their happily-ever-afters. She likes to spend her free time doting on her menagerie of pets, riding her bike, crafting, and obsessively shopping for purses.
